PSY 123 (lower level GE): Beyond Mental Health: The Science of Well-Being
Course Overview Beyond Mental Health: The Science of Well-Being is a course that is on both the science and practice of well-being. Well-being and the experience of it is close to the hearts of college students and societies. College students across the world care well-being more than money. Yet, college students are increasingly reporting high levels of depression and anxiety. Beyond college, societies are increasingly concerned with assessing and tracking well-being as a measure of societal progress.
